Basic Concepts of Lubricating Oil Pumps
Lubricating oil pumps operate on the principle of creating a pressure differential to move oil from the sump to various engine components. By reducing friction between moving parts, these pumps help maintain optimal engine performance and protect against excessive wear. The consistent circulation of oil also aids in cooling and cleaning the engine by carrying away heat and contaminants 1.

Compatibility of Cummins Lubricating Oil Pump Part 3424580 with Various Engines
The Cummins lubricating oil pump part number 3424580 is designed to be compatible with a range of engine models, ensuring efficient oil circulation and engine protection. Here is a detailed overview of its compatibility with specific engine types:
Cummins QSV81G and QSV91G Engines
The Cummins lubricating oil pump part 3424580 is engineered to fit seamlessly with the QSV81G and QSV91G engines. These engines are known for their robust performance and reliability, making the oil pump an essential component for maintaining optimal engine health. The design of the oil pump ensures it can handle the specific oil flow requirements of these engines, contributing to their longevity and efficiency 1.
Cummins QSW/QSV82 Engines
For the QSW/QSV82 engines, the Cummins lubricating oil pump part 3424580 is also a perfect match. This engine series is recognized for its versatility and adaptability in various applications. The oil pump’s design is tailored to meet the unique oil circulation needs of these engines, ensuring that they operate smoothly and efficiently under different conditions 1.
Cummins QSW73 Engines
The Cummins lubricating oil pump part 3424580 is also compatible with the QSW73 engines. This engine model is designed for high-performance applications, and the oil pump plays a critical role in maintaining the engine’s efficiency and reliability. The part’s design ensures it can deliver the necessary oil flow to keep the engine running smoothly, even under demanding conditions 1.
